I have lots of geraniums in my small backyard, but hardly any flowers,
just long-legged stalks (with plenty of leaves). I like geraniums, but not
sure what I should be doing, so I can have more flowers and healthy
looking leaves.
thanks for any advice given
Katherine
I never fertilise mine, and they flower for most of the year. The key is to
cut them back by half every year... even into leafless stems. Now is the
best time to do it, although any time of the year is OK.
